| NNL12AC59T | THE BOEING COMPANY | National Aeronautics and Space Administration | $2.51M | 2012-07-02 | 2014-08-29 | 541712 | IGF::OT::IGF OTHER FUNCTIONS - TASK ORDER - STATEMENT OF WORK (SOW) TASK TITLE: AIR TRAFFIC MANAGEMENT TECHNOLOGY DEMONSTRATION 1 (ATD1) AVIONICS, PHASE 1 1.0 INTRODUCTION/BACKGROUND: THE AIR TRAFFIC MANAGEMENT TECHNOLOGY DEMONSTRATION-1 (ATD1) IS A MAJOR APPLIED RESEARCH AND DEVELOPMENT ACTIVITY OF NASAS AIRSPACE SYSTEMS PROGRAM (ASP). THE DEMONSTRATION IS THE FIRST OF AN ENVISIONED SERIES OF AIR TRAFFIC MANAGEMENT (ATM) TECHNOLOGY DEMONSTRATION SUB-PROJECTS THAT WILL DEMONSTRATE INNOVATIVE NASA TECHNOLOGIES THAT HAVE ATTAINED A SUFFICIENT LEVEL OF MATURITY TO MERIT MORE IN-DEPTH RESEARCH AND EVALUATION AT THE SYSTEM LEVEL IN RELEVANT ENVIRONMENTS. THE OVERALL GOAL OF ATD1 IS TO OPERATIONALLY DEMONSTRATE AN INTEGRATED SET OF NASA ARRIVAL MANAGEMENT TECHNOLOGIES FOR PLANNING AND EXECUTING EFFICIENT ARRIVAL OPERATIONS IN THE TERMINAL ENVIRONMENT OF A HIGH-DENSITY AIRPORT. THE ATD1 DEMONSTRATION SUPPORTS THE OBJECTIVES FOR THE GREATER CAPACITY GOAL IDENTIFIED IN THE FEDERAL AVIATION ADMINISTRATION (FAA) FLIGHT PLAN. IN ADDITION, IT SUPPORTS EIGHT OPERATIONAL IMPROVEMENTS (OIS), AND SEVEN OF THE NINE IMPLEMENTATION PORTFOLIOS, IDENTIFIED IN THE NEXTGEN IMPLEMENTATION PLAN. OIS SUPPORTED INCLUDE 102118 (DELEGATED RESPONSIBILITY FOR IN-TRAIL SEPARATION), 102137 (AUTOMATION SUPPORT FOR SEPARATION MGMT), 104120 (POINT-IN-SPACE METERING), 108209 (INCREASE CAPACITY AND EFFICIENCY USING RNAV/RNP), 109319 (ENVIRONMENTALLY AND ENERGY FAVORABLE ATM CONCEPTS, PHASE I 2011-2015), 104123 (TIME-BASED METERING USING RNAV/RNP ROUTE ASSIGNMENTS), 104128 (TIME-BASED METERING IN THE TERMINAL ENVIRONMENT), AND 104124 (USE OF OPTIMIZED PROFILE DESCENTS). 2.0 SCOPE&OBJECTIVES: THE SCOPE OF THIS TASK ORDER IS TO RESEARCH THE FEASIBILITY OF, AND DEVELOP PROTOTYPES AND ASSOCIATED DETAILED CONCEPT ENGINEERING DESIGNS FOR POTENTIALLY IMPLEMENTING, NASA-DEVELOPED AIRBORNE SPACING FOR TERMINAL ARRIVAL (ASTAR) PROTOTYPE ALGORITHM GUIDANCE WITHIN AVIONICS ENVISIONED FOR USE IN THE NEXTGEN MIDTERM TIMEFRAME (~2016-2020) IN AIR TRANSPORT CLASS AIRCRAFT. THE RESULTS OF THIS WORK WILL PROVIDE DATA TO NASA TO ASSIST IN ITS UNDERSTANDING OF THE BEST APPROACH FOR THE POTENTIAL IMPLEMENTATION, WITHIN THE MOST APPROPRIATE AVIONICS PLATFORM, OF SOME, OR ALL, OF THE PROPOSED ASTAR CAPABILITIES IN AIRCRAFT FOR THE PURPOSES OF THE ATD1 OPERATIONAL DEMONSTRATION. THE OBJECTIVES OF THIS TASK ORDER ARE TO EXPLORE AND DEFINE POTENTIAL PROTOTYPE CONSTRAINTS/NEEDS FOR, AND EVALUATE THE FEASIBILITY OF, IMPLEMENTING FLIGHT-DECK INTERVAL MANAGEMENT (FIM) W/ASTAR PROTOTYPE ALGORITHM GUIDANCE ON AVIONICS PLATFORMS ENVISIONED FOR USE IN THE NEXTGEN MIDTERM TIMEFRAME (~2016-2020) IN AIR TRANSPORT AIRCRAFT. 3.0 DESCRIPTION OF THE WORK/TASKS TO BE PERFORMED: THE WORK IS BROKEN DOWN INTO THE FOLLOWING 4 MAJOR TASKS: 1) PERFORM FEASIBILITY ASSESSMENT OF INTEGRATING THE NASA-DEVELOPED ASTAR PROTOTYPE ALGORITHM ON AVIONICS PLATFORMS CAPABLE OF BEING INTEGRATED INTO AIRCRAFT SYSTEMS. 2) PERFORM CONCEPT ENGINEERING TRADE STUDIES EXPLORING THE OPTIONS OF IMPLEMENTING FIM CAPABILITIES USING ASTAR WITHIN THE ANTICIPATED AIR TRANSPORT CLASS AIRCRAFT AVAILABLE IN THE NEXTGEN MID-TERM TIME FRAME (2016-2020). 3) DEVELOP CONCEPT ENGINEERING PROTOTYPES FOR DEMONSTRATION, AT THE CONTRACTORS SITE, OF CANDIDATE FIM AUTOMATION. 4) PROVIDE PROTOTYPE DESIGN RECOMMENDATIONS AND CHALLENGES, ALONG WITH ROUGH ORDER MAGNITUDE COST ESTIMATES, FOR THE IMPLEMENTATION OF A FIM/ASTAR SYSTEM TO BE USED WITHIN THE FOLLOWING: A. HIGH FIDELITY, FULL MISSION SIMULATION CABS AT THE NASA LANGLEY RESEARCH CENTER, NASA AMES RESEARCH CENTER, AND THE FAA WILLIAM J. HUGHES TECHNICAL CENTER. B. PARTICIPATING AIRCRAFT FLYING FOR THE ATD1 DEMONSTRATION. |
